    Re-live the British & Irish Lions Tour to New Zealand in 2017, deemed by many as the greatest series ever, with this DVD which features all the key action from each of the three tests. Up against the best team in world rugby this series was never going to be an easy feat for the tourists, and what followed was an epic, closely fought battle, ending with honours even and the Lions standing proud and untamed. The first test was played at the All Blacks' Auckland fortress, Eden Park, where they have not lost a game since 1994. After one of the greatest tries in Lions history the match was fairly even heading into halftime, but the All Blacks proved too strong in the second half and broke away to win 30-15. A must-win second test lay ahead for the Lions on a rainy night in Wellington. In a match packed with drama, including a red card for Sonny Bill Williams, the Lions were trailing 18-9 with 20 minutes to play. What followed had Lions fans watching in disbelief and delight as two brilliant tries and a late penalty kick from Owen Farrell secured the win and sent the series to a decider. The final test is a contest that no rugby fan will ever forget. The All Blacks started the game on fire, scoring two tries in the first half to lead 12-6 at the break. Still, the game was not over and in true Lions fashion they fought their way back to 3 points behind with just 10 minutes to play. Another Owen Farrell penalty sailed over in the 77th minute to bring them level, and ultimately draw the test series for the first time against New Zealand and re-write the history books. Featuring highlights of the first test and every second of action from the second and third tests, as well as post-match interviews, watch the enthralling story of this historic tied series between the Lions and the All Blacks unfold.     With its high-intensity plot about an attempt to assassinate French President Charles de Gaulle, the bestselling novel by Frederick Forsyth was a prime candidate for screen adaptation. Director Fred Zinnemann brought his veteran skills to bear on what has become a timeless classic of screen suspense. Not to be confused with the later remake The Jackal starring Bruce Willis (which shamelessly embraced all the bombast that Zinnemann so wisely avoided), this 1973 thriller opts for lethal elegance and low-key tenacity in the form of the Jackal, the suave assassin played with consummate British coolness by Edward Fox. He's a killer of the highest order, a master of disguise and international elusiveness, and this riveting film follows his path to de Gaulle with an intense, straightforward documentary style. Perhaps one of the last great films from a bygone age of pure, down-to-basics suspense (and a kind of debonair European alternative to the American grittiness of The French Connection), The Day of the Jackal is a cat-and-mouse thriller that keeps you on the edge of your seat until its brilliantly executed final scene (pardon the pun), by which time Fox has achieved cinematic immortality as one of the screen's most memorable killers. --Jeff Shannon

    James Cameron wrote the script for this not-so-futuristic science fiction tale about a former vice cop (Ralph Fiennes) who now sells addicting, virtual reality clips that allow a user to experience the recorded sensations of others. He becomes embroiled in a murder conspiracy, tries to save a former girlfriend (Juliette Lewis), and has a romance with his chauffeur and bodyguard (Angela Bassett). Cameron's ex-wife, director Kathryn Bigelow (Point Break), brought the whole, busy, violent enterprise to the screen, and while the film's socially relevant heart is in the right place, its excesses wear one out. Some of the casting doesn't quite click either: Fiennes isn't really right for his nervous role, and Lewis is annoying (and unbelievable as the hero's much-yearned-for former squeeze). Expect some ugly if daring moments with the virtual reality stuff. --Tom Keogh, Amazon.com
